Choosing the Right Bread

The bread you choose is the foundation of your grilled sandwich. Opt for thick-cut, sturdy bread that can withstand the heat and pressure of the microwave. Some excellent options include sourdough, French bread, or hearty whole-wheat bread.

Preparing the Sandwich

Assemble your sandwich with care, ensuring that the ingredients are evenly distributed and that the edges are sealed to prevent the fillings from escaping. Use a generous amount of butter or cooking spray on the outside of the bread to promote even grilling.

Grilling Techniques

Sandwich Press Method: If your LG microwave comes with a sandwich press, this is the most straightforward method. Simply place your sandwich in the press and cook according to the manufacturer’s instructions.

Inverted Plate Method: If you don’t have a sandwich press, you can use an inverted plate. Place your sandwich on a microwave-safe plate and invert another plate over it. This will create even pressure and help grill the sandwich evenly.

Cooking Time and Power

The cooking time and power will vary depending on the size and thickness of your sandwich. Start with a lower power setting and gradually increase it until the sandwich is golden brown and the cheese is melted. As a general guideline, cook for 1-2 minutes on low power, then increase to medium power for another 1-2 minutes.
